HP Petrol Pump - Oasis : Petrol & Diesel Pump in Kendujhar

HP Petrol Pump - Oasis

HP Petrol Pump - Oasis
Serenda Bhadrasahi Barabil, Sambalpur, Odisha 758035, India
All Petrol Pumps in Kendujhar